In the world of finance and economics, understanding different terms and phrases can significantly enhance one’s ability to navigate complex discussions. One such term that often comes up in various contexts is al pari, which is a Latin phrase meaning 'on equal terms' or 'at par'. This concept is particularly important when discussing financial instruments such as bonds or stocks. When a bond is said to be trading al pari, it means that it is selling at its face value, indicating no premium or discount. This situation is crucial for investors who are trying to assess the value of their investments accurately.Moreover, the idea of being al pari extends beyond just finance.
